Telavi Wine Cellar | MARANI: A Kakhetian Winemaking Legacy
Experience Georgia's winemaking heritage at Telavi Wine Cellar, where ancient traditions meet modern innovation in the heart of Kakheti.
Telavi Wine Cellar, or MARANI as it's known locally (meaning 'wine cellar' in Georgian), stands as a testament to Georgia's rich winemaking heritage. Founded in 1915, the winery is nestled in the Alazani Valley, the heart of the Kakheti wine region. This area is celebrated for its oenological traditions, diverse terroir, and ideal conditions for quality winemaking. MARANI masterfully combines time-honored Georgian winemaking techniques, some dating back 8,000 years, with modern practices. This fusion results in exceptional wines that reflect the unique character of Kakheti. The winery is dedicated to showcasing authentic Georgian products, appealing to wine enthusiasts worldwide. Their wines have garnered recognition at prestigious international competitions, including the International Wine Challenge and Decanter World Wine Awards. A visit to Telavi Wine Cellar offers an immersive experience into Georgian winemaking culture. Visitors can enjoy guided tours, tastings, and learn about the history and techniques that make their wines unique. MARANI produces a diverse range of wines, including red, white, rosé, orange, amber, sparkling, sweet, and fortified wines, as well as spirits. The winery's main brand is 'Marani', while their top-end qvevri wines are branded as 'Satrapezo'.

Getting There
-
Driving
From the center of Telavi, head towards Kurdgelauri village. Telavi Wine Cellar | MARANI is located on the outskirts of the city, on the way towards the mountains. Follow the signs for Kurdgelauri. The drive is approximately 5-10 minutes. Parking is available on site.
-
Taxi
Taxis are readily available in Telavi. A short taxi ride from the city center to Telavi Wine Cellar | MARANI costs approximately 5-10 GEL. Negotiate the fare before starting your journey.
